How to macro magery on guild member with razor...
I just want to make it so i can wait on his hit points.... I herad theres a way to do it but just dont know how.
Re: How to macro magery on guild member with razor...
UOAssist, I believe, had an option to check for color on a health bar so that you could avoid blasting your teammate into oblivion but I don't think Razor has anything that can simulate that.
I have two scenarios for you, both of which I've used myself. One, use a target character with GM healing. Figure out what the maximum damage of your ebolts to the target character will be and then just cast fewer ebolts (or whatever) than can possibly kill him followed by a pause long enough to allow for healing.
Two, target whatever character you want but have a third character with GM healing repeatedly bandaging your target.
The second generally works better and is easier but if you happen to want to work resist on a character who already has GM healing, the first option is good too.
